Ingredients:
For this simple zucchini cheese quiche tutorial, you will need the following ingredients:
– 1 cup shredded zucchini
– 4 eggs
– 1/2 cup shredded cheese (cheddar or mozzarella work well)
– 1/4 cup milk
– Salt and pepper to taste
Step-by-Step Instructions:
1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a pie dish.
2. In a bowl, whisk together the eggs, milk, salt, and pepper.
3. Add the shredded zucchini and cheese to the egg mixture and stir to combine.
4. Pour the mixture into the prepared pie dish and spread it evenly.
5. Bake the quiche for 25-30 minutes or until the center is set and the top is golden brown.
6. Let it cool slightly before slicing and serving.
Serving Suggestions:
This zucchini and cheese quiche pairs well with a fresh green salad or a side of roasted vegetables. You can also top it with fresh herbs like parsley or chives for an extra burst of flavor.

Variations and Themed Ideas:
To switch up this recipe, consider adding diced bell peppers, onions, or mushrooms for a vegetable-packed quiche. You can also experiment with different cheese blends like feta and spinach for a Mediterranean twist.
Pro Tips for Success:
– Squeeze out excess moisture from the shredded zucchini to prevent a soggy quiche.
– Use a non-stick pie dish or line it with parchment paper for easy removal.
– Customize the seasonings with herbs like thyme or basil for added depth of flavor.
FAQ:
1. Can I make this quiche ahead of time?
Yes, you can prepare the quiche up to a day in advance and reheat it in the oven before serving.
2. Can I use frozen zucchini for this recipe?
While fresh zucchini is preferred, you can use thawed and drained frozen zucchini in a pinch.
3. Is it necessary to use milk in the quiche?
Milk helps create a creamy texture, but you can substitute it with cream for a richer quiche.
4. Can I freeze leftovers?
Yes, you can freeze leftover quiche slices in an airtight container for up to 2 months.
5. How can I make this quiche keto-friendly?
Simply omit the milk and use extra eggs for a keto-friendly version of this cheesy zucchini quiche.
6. Can I add meat to this recipe?
Absolutely! Cooked bacon, ham, or sausage can be delicious additions to this quiche.
7. What makes this quiche low calorie?
Using a moderate amount of cheese and milk keeps the calorie count in check while still delivering on flavor.
8. Can I use almond milk instead of dairy milk?
Yes, unsweetened almond milk can be a suitable substitute in this recipe.
9. How do I know when the quiche is done baking?
The quiche is ready when the center is set and a knife inserted comes out clean.
10. Can I add nuts to this quiche?
Chopped nuts like walnuts or pecans can add a delightful crunch to the quiche.
11. Is this quiche suitable for vegetarians?
Yes, this vegetarian zucchini quiche is a perfect meatless meal option.
12. What herbs work best in this quiche?
Fresh herbs like thyme, rosemary, or basil complement the flavors of the zucchini and cheese beautifully.
